What if the Xbox Handheld Is Real? – Unlocked 638
Based on a recent interview, it seems like Phil Spencer has been thinking a lot about a possible Xbox handheld. We discuss what we'd want from it – noting that we would VERY MUCH want it – and wonder if it could end up being a Switch-like replacement for the Series S in the next console generation. Plus: Elder Scrolls 6 is already playable at Bethesda, but we're hoping the team is doing some serious updating to the Creation Engine. And finally, we talk about Toys for Bob's new game deal with Microsoft after they recently split off from Activision, including what we think the game is. Enjoy the show! Fallout TV Show Teased as Fallout 6 – Unlocked 636
In today’s episode, we're diving into the intriguing world of the Fallout TV series, as hinted by Bethesda's Todd Howard. With a directive to the show's creators to avoid elements planned for Fallout 5, the series is setting up an intriguing narrative canvas, spanning the aftermath of Fallout 4 and touching on the lore of New Vegas, all within the backdrop of post-apocalyptic Los Angeles. As Fallout 5 remains on the distant horizon, post-The Elder Scrolls 6, the anticipation builds for what Bethesda has in store for the franchise's future.Additionally, we cover the Square Enix Publisher Sale, offering significant discounts on major franchises, and provide updates on the latest Forza Motorsport enhancements that promise to enrich the racing experience. Does Xbox Need a ‘Series X Pro’? – Unlocked 633
We open this week's podcast by discussing what first-party Xbox games might be next to get ported to the PlayStation or Switch as Microsoft officially announces the four games (Pentiment, Sea of Thieves, Grounded, and Hi-Fi Rush) heading to other consoles, and then we get into our main topic: a so-called Xbox Series X Pro. With rumors abound of a PS5 Pro, does Microsoft need to get a mid-gen upgrade (i.e. different than the Brooklin refresh from the FTC trial's roadmap leak) out there soon too? Or is it not worth it.
